Is there a way that we can track participant names when they enter their answer in polls?


Hi, how do we find out who voted in the poll? 

 

Thanks. 

Best answer by Dáša from Slido

Hey, Niles, thanks for your question! 

You can find this option in Event Settings. It’s available in all our paid plans.  

Go to: 
Event Settings - Privacy - Require authentication and turn on “require name”.


This needs to be done before you send out the event link or event code. When entering the event, the participants will be asked to type in their names. Then, after the voting is done, you’ll be able to see their names in Analytics - Exports - Polls per user. 


Here’s a visual guide that shows you how to do it step by step:
https://community.sli.do/event-settings-62/get-participants-names-and-emails-490

Hope that helps!

Is there way to see Participants name on the Live poll  of the options they selected ? so other can see it as well?


Forum|alt.badge.img

Hey @PMathekar,

No, at the moment there is no way to display participants’ names next to the polls they select. However, when you’ve run the poll, you can export the results and you will be able see how each participant answered each question.

 

 

Hope this helps!

Hi @IBMworker,

Our previous poll software showed what users selected in real time and was very handy.

Regarding this comment, we have not implemented this for all poll types but it might by useful to know that when setting up an Open Text Poll it is now possible to display the names of the respondents as soon as they submit their answers. 

I just wanted to share this update incase it’s interesting for you 😉

Hey @Darren M ,

Thanks for sharing this, we will submit this as a feature request.

Could you explain how you would expect it to look for Multiple Choice, Ranking, Rating, and Word Cloud if it had names linked to each submission?

For Open Text, we have the names available as each submission is sent as its own response, but with the other types of polls, they are collective responses. Sharing how you would imagine this looks in participant mode would be helpful.
